u/Glum-Proposal-2488 4d ago

I had a route like this. Was like 120 stops. First 5 stops were giant mailroom dumps where I’d drop off about 200 packages (took about 1.5 hrs but it was just scanning and dropping them into a bin) then the rest of the route was very chill. Loved that route.
